职业噪音暴露与夜班生产工人失眠之间的关联:一项为期四年的随访研究

概括
职业噪音暴露显著增加夜班男工失眠的风险. 减少工作场所的噪音对于预防失眠和改善工人健康至关重要.

背景情况:
- 失眠是一种普遍的睡眠障碍,影响了相当一部分成年人群.
- 夜班工作与昼夜节律障碍和健康风险增加有关.
- 职业噪音暴露是已知的压力因素,可能会影响睡眠质量.
研究的目的:
- 调查职业噪音暴露与患失眠风险之间的关联.
- 确定高水平的工作场所噪音是否是男性夜班生产工人失眠的危险因素.
主要方法:
- 一项为期四年的纵向研究,涉及623名男性夜班生产工人,他们以前没有失眠.
- 在基线和随访时使用失眠严重性指数 (ISI) 评估失眠 (ISI分数≥15定义为失眠).
- 根据8小时的时间加权平均噪音水平,参与者被分为较高 (≥80dB) 和较低的职业噪音暴露组.
主要成果:
- 在4年的随访中,3.2%的参与者患有失眠.
- 与较低噪音暴露组相比,高职业噪音暴露组的工人患失眠的几率比率 (3.36) 显著更高.
- 这些发现在对潜在的混因素进行调整后仍然具有意义.
结论:
- 职业噪音暴露是男性夜班生产工人失眠的重要危险因素.
- 建议实施减少工作场所噪音水平的策略,以预防失眠.
- 应考虑将严重失眠的工人转移到安静的工作环境中.

Insomnia is a prevalent sleep disorder characterized by difficulty falling asleep, frequent awakenings during the night, and waking up too early without being able to return to sleep. People with insomnia often experience these disruptions at least three nights a week for at least one month. Chronic insomnia, which lasts for at least three months, can lead to increased anxiety, which in turn can worsen sleep difficulties, creating a cycle of sleeplessness and stress.

While variables are sometimes correlated because one does cause the other, it could also be that some other factor, a confounding variable, is actually causing the systematic movement in our variables of interest. For instance, as sales in ice cream increase, so does the overall rate of crime. Is it possible that indulging in your favorite flavor of ice cream could send you on a crime spree? Or, after committing crime do you think you might decide to treat yourself to a cone?
